Passport stamp after I485 approval

Hi All,

Mine and my wife 485's got approved and Now we have to go for passport stamping.

My question is:

I will be on business trip on the day of appointment. so what are my options?

Do I have to appear in the same office as per application or can I go to some other office and get it stamped? Any implications of doing that.

I do not want to re-schedule the appointment (not even sure, if I can do that). It is been 8 years and now I got the approval and not even sure, if I can re-schedule the trip? My boss is going to be mad at me...please advise...

You do not have to get the stamp. Also, if you want the stamp, you need to get it from USCIS office which has the jurisdiction over your place of residence.
